Re: Doom dead on all shards?

Quote:
Originally Posted by Canucklehead73
Beware using that bow on the new DF, if you hit for 120+ damage, the Necro spell Blood Oath, can kill you dead on one hit... You have to use standard slayers with no Pally EOO... It is not the same fight as you remember.
Crap... I guess I should have sold that thing when I had the chance! I was offered 3.5mil for it once on Europa.

Re: Doom dead on all shards?

Quote:
Originally Posted by DevLebAmonEd
Crap... I guess I should have sold that thing when I had the chance! I was offered 3.5mil for it once on Europa.
Well you can still use it, you just have to be careful, but the spell is pretty visible (big red splash on your char) and you can stop shooting or run away for a few secs... You just need to try it out... Might be too much damage.

Id prolly just find a nice leech slayer for the DF anyways... I always liked mods better myself. Just try a nice deamon slayer, life leech works for my fighter.
